Artificial Intelligence Operations Coordinator
Virtual, IL, US
Full Time Senior-level / Expert USD 96K - 157K
Zurich Insurance
The AI Ops Coordinator will be responsible for the strategy, roadmap and execution of reimagining operational and customer experiences by leveraging AI, automation, other technologies to drive automation and accelerate workforce efficiencies. This person should have a strong background and expertise in artificial intelligence, Machine Learning, and Large language Models to drive product innovation, enhance user engagement, and deliver impactful solutions that meet the needs of the organization and our customers. The AI Ops Coordinator should also have extensive experience working with very large data sets and knowledge of building programs/mappings that leverage Azure platforms and Data warehouses (MPP) platforms.
Key Accountabilities
-
Design integration solutions that fit within the larger data integration strategy or initiative, including recommending data integration tools.
-
Advocate and enforce adoption of architecture standards such as technical design patterns, reusable code examples, and physical design best practices.
-
Collaborate with cross functional teams, data scientists, & stakeholders to develop new AI and data capabilities including governance policies, standards, and best practices.
-
Serve as a consultant resource regarding lines of businesses existing & prospective AI tools, products, & uses.
-
Provide data engineering consultation on complex Big Data projects.
-
Support a service-oriented data architecture as required.
-
Identify and design any transformations or conversions required to maximize data consistency and usability.
-
Review requirements for data sourcing requests and understand feasibility.
-
Develop data integration solutions in alignment with enterprise data integration principles.
-
Gain access to the data sources and perform initial analysis to identify sourcing strategies and act as technical expert to provide guidance to the business.
-
Support the adoption, development, implementation, & acceptable use of AI by organization
-
Proactively work to shape & support the organization’s enterprise Artificial Intelligence strategy.
-
Work with operations and data & analytics teams to prioritize short-term and long-term goals.
-
Perform Competitive analysis for like industries and help establish AI priorities and best practices.
-
Deliver product requirements with prioritized features and establish the operational rigor for operating and improving organizational capabilities.
-
Monitor and measure product/capability performance - analyze capability NPS, product usage, and operations data.
Required Qualifications:
-
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science or Mathematics/Statistics and 6 or more years of experience in the Data Engineering area
OR
-
High School Diploma or Equivalent and 8 or more years of experience in the Data Engineering area
OR
-
Zurich Certified Insurance Apprentice including an Associate Degree in Computer Science or Mathematics/Statistics and 6 or more years of experience in the Data Engineering area
AND
-
5 or more of experience in Enterprise Data Engineering
-
Experience in scripting languages
-
Experience with data transformation and aggregation tools
-
Experience in data analysis, data interrogation or data profiling
Preferred Qualifications:
-
Experience working with AI, Machine Learning, and Large Language Models
-
Experience using Cloud platforms/technologies
-
Experience in scripting languages including Shell, Perl, Python, R, Java
-
Experience Big Data tools including with Storn, Hive, Spark, Map Reduce, Kafka, Flume, Tex, Pig, Oozi
-
Experience with ETL technologies; strong SQL and stored procedure skills
-
Experience with using and implementing ChatGPT
-
Microsoft Certified: Azure AI Fundamentals
-
Project Management PMP or Agile Certified Professional ACP Certification preferred
